Raven Phoenix 200 GPS Receiver (see Picture)

The Phoenix 200 GPS has sub-meter accuracy utilising e-dif for differential correction.  Specifically designed for use in areas where other signals are weak, this is a great all-around receiver for many different types of applications and equipment.  Raven's new Phoenix series GPS receivers combine the Raven receiver design with GPS engine technology from leading companies in the industry, making this line one of the most powerful and accurate receiver lines on the market.

The Phoenix 200 combines Raven receiver technology with the latest Hemisphere GPS Crescent® OEM engine. The Phoenix 200 presents an economical, high-performance sub-meter receiver capable of utilizing differential correction solutions. With e-Dif extended differential technology, the Phoenix 200 is capable ot achieving GPS accuracies of a few feet without the need for a differential signal broadcast.

Raven Phoenix 300 GPS Receiver (See picture)

 

The Phoenix 300 GPS has 9-12 inch pass-to-pass accuracy that utilizes CDGPS, or Omnistar VBS.  This receiver includes a front panel display for easy access to menu screens for configuring the receiver and displaying vital satellite and system performance information.  Receiver status is displayed for easy to read messages.

The Phoenix 300 combines Raven receiver technology with a Novatel OEM engine to present a dual frequency (L1/L2), high-performance receiver capable of utilizing multiple frequencies and differential correction modes. The Phoenix 300 also boasts such functions as Simulated Radar Output, replacing the need for a radar speed sensor, and Auto Restart Mode, which allows for quicker differential convergence times on start-up, making delays a thing of the past.

Ideal for use with the Raven SmarTrax or new QuickTrax steering systems, as well as with the Envizio Pro and RGL Lightbar guidance systems, the Phoenix 300 uses a helix-style antenna for more efficient tracking of satellites that are positioned low on the horizon. An in-cab receiver allows for instant access to configurations and settings.

Micronet CF GPS SP3130 Receiver (see Picture)

Micronet SP3130 CF GPS receiver can simultaneourly track up to 12 satellites and provide a navigation application for your CF-enabled PDA. With the foldable design, you can accommodate the best satellite-receiving angle. Moreover, you can attach the external antenna on the ceiling of your car for better signaling.

Leica mojoRTK System

mojoRTKsystem.jpg

 

The complete mojoRTK auto-steer solution with 5cm RTK accuracy and 99% position reliability. The complete system includes the mojoRTK console, antennas and base station. It’s everything you need to equip your tractor for auto-steer today. Certain tractors may require additional hardware. mojoRTK supports factory and third-party steer kits.
